Want to Excel in Business? Understand Gen Z Purchase Habits

August 25, 2023
,
Business

Gone are the days when businesses relied solely on traditional marketing methods to sell their products or services. Thanks to the internet and social media, the way customers make purchase decisions has completely changed.

In today’s world, the younger generation – the so-called Gen Z – is at the forefront of purchasing trends. Gen Z’s purchasing habits are different from the previous generation – Millennials – which is why entrepreneurs must understand how they make decisions.

Now, let’s go ahead and explore how Gen Z makes their purchase decisions and what your business needs to do to capture their attention.

Internet Savvy

First up: Gen Z is the first generation that has grown up with internet access from the very beginning. They are more comfortable with technology and are more likely to use it as a primary source of information. When deciding to make a purchase, Gen Z consumers will use digital channels to research products, compare prices, and read customer reviews.

As an entrepreneur, make sure your business has a strong online presence. This could be possible by making a mobile-friendly website, social media channels, and an active online community.

Gen Z Values Authenticity

Next up: Gen Z consumers value authenticity more than ever before. They want to know that the products they are buying represent their values and beliefs. Businesses that engage in social and environmental causes resonate with Gen Z customers.

Entrepreneurs who can show their authentic side through social media channels or by partnering with organizations that align with Gen Z’s values will have a greater chance of capturing their attention.

Personalization

Gen Z wants to feel unique and appreciated, and they expect brands to cater to their individual tastes and preferences. Personalization is, therefore, key to capturing their attention. Businesses that offer customized products, individualized customer experiences, and personalized communication have a greater chance of success with Gen Z.

So, as an entrepreneur, it is essential that you invest in data analytics and technology to help you personalize your marketing efforts.

Influencer Marketing

Gen Z is extremely savvy when it comes to marketing, and they are more likely to trust influencers over traditional advertising methods. Entrepreneurs who collaborate with influencers to promote their products or services can benefit greatly from this trend.

Partner with influencers who appeal to your target audience to promote your brand on social media. Influencer marketing helps your business align with the values of Gen Z. Thus, increasing your chances of success.

Gen Z Is Less Brand Loyal

Unlike previous generations, Gen Z is less brand loyal and more likely to switch brands if they find a better product or service. Therefore, it is important to focus on building a strong relationship with them by creating an emotional connection and delivering personalized experiences.

Businesses that offer exceptional customer service, unique products, and customized experiences will stand out to Gen Z.
